Output 77c0656ac80a7a84219e9d0cce42c39b3a3c96c1fcb06f7f63ddd2d0c464e1fe:39

value
1008501
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70f9b710a4b6d508ae4040afef261b97667cbaae OP_EQUALVERIFY OP_CHECKSIG
address
1BJMpzfPd1AVzPP9jx2hoJNN22vUYEKdzc
transaction
77c0656ac80a7a84219e9d0cce42c39b3a3c96c1fcb06f7f63ddd2d0c464e1fe
confirmations
649644
spent
true